Financial Health
Financial health refers to the overall stability and strength of an entity's financial situation, often assessed through metrics like liquidity, solvency, and profitability.
Investing Activities
Transactions and activities related to the acquisition and disposal of long-term assets and other investments not considered as cash equivalents.
Comparative Balance Sheets
Financial reports that compare the balance sheets of a company at two or more different points in time, to analyze trends or changes in financial position.
Cash Flows
The total amount of money being transferred in and out of a business, especially as affecting liquidity.
